WebPork is the culinary name for the meat of the pig (Sus domesticus).It is the most commonly consumed meat worldwide, with evidence of pig husbandry dating back to 5000 BCE. Pork is eaten both freshly cooked and preserved; curing extends the shelf life of pork products. Ham, gammon, bacon, and sausage are examples of preserved pork. WebPut a double layer of waxed paper between chops and patties. Cover sharp bones with extra paper so the bones do not pierce the wrapping. Wrap the meat tightly, pressing as much air out of the package as possible. Label with the name … WebJul 28, 2024 · Pork.
